Average Medical Secretaries and Administrative Assistants Salary in State College, PA
The average salary for a Medical Secretaries and Administrative Assistants in State College, PA is $41,500. This compensation is in line with national standards, reflecting a balanced and stable local job market.

State College, PA has 0.52x the national average concentration of Medical Secretaries and Administrative Assistants jobs. This means there are fewer opportunities per capita here compared to the U.S. average — competition for roles may be higher.
190 people work as Medical Secretaries and Administrative Assistants in State College, PA.
Moderate density — roughly 2.781 out of every 1,000 local jobs are in this profession.

Methodology: Salary data is derived from the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) OEWS 2024 release. Figures represent gross pay before taxes. Analysis includes 190 employees in the State College, PA area with a job density of 2.781 per 1,000 jobs. Cost of Living data is estimated based on state and metro averages.
